How Smart Fridges Generate Recipe Suggestions

Modern smart refrigerators use a blend of sensors, user input, and cloud-based algorithms to offer personalized experiences. Here's how the process typically works:

  • Inventory Detection: Built-in cameras and weight sensors track which items are stored, their quantities, and estimated freshness.
  • User Profiles: Some models allow multiple users to log in, enabling personalized suggestions based on dietary preferences or allergies.
  • External Data Integration: Fridges connect to recipe databases, nutritional sources, and even weather APIs to suggest seasonal or comfort-food-style meals.
  • Machine Learning Algorithms: Over time, the system learns from your interactions—what recipes you view, save, or ignore.

However, these systems don’t operate in isolation. They rely heavily on external data sources and assumptions. If the fridge detects peanut butter and ramen, it might pull a trending “fusion recipe” from a third-party platform without understanding cultural context or personal preference.

The Hidden Data Pipeline Behind Your Fridge

Every interaction with your smart fridge generates data. Opening the door, removing a yogurt cup, skipping a recipe—these actions are logged, analyzed, and often transmitted to remote servers. While manufacturers claim this data improves functionality, the lack of transparency around data usage fuels concern.

Data collected can include:

  • Food consumption patterns (what you eat and when)
  • Door opening frequency (potential insight into household routines)
  • Recipe engagement (which dishes you view or reject)
  • User profiles (dietary restrictions, meal preferences, health goals)
  • Connected app usage (integration with grocery delivery or fitness apps)

This information is valuable. It can be aggregated and anonymized for product development—but it may also be shared with third parties such as advertisers, data brokers, or partner companies under broad consent agreements buried in lengthy terms of service.

Data Privacy Risks in Connected Kitchen Appliances

The convenience of a smart fridge comes with real privacy trade-offs. Unlike your phone or laptop, kitchen appliances aren’t typically viewed as sensitive data collectors. Yet they observe intimate details about your lifestyle, health, and household dynamics.

Key risks include:

  1. Behavioral Profiling: Companies can infer medical conditions (e.g., diabetes from low-sugar food choices) or financial status (based on brand preferences).
  2. Data Breaches: In 2022, a major appliance manufacturer reported a breach exposing over 500,000 user accounts, including login credentials and usage logs.
  3. Secondary Use of Data: Information collected for recipe suggestions could be repurposed for targeted ads on other platforms.
  4. Lack of Regulation: Unlike healthcare or financial data, smart home device data falls into a regulatory gray area in many countries.

A 2023 report by the Electronic Frontier Foundation found that 78% of smart kitchen devices transmit user data to third-party servers without explicit opt-in consent. Worse, most users remain unaware of the extent of data collection because disclosures are often vague or hidden behind technical jargon.

How to Regain Control: A Step-by-Step Guide

If you’re uncomfortable with how your smart fridge uses your data, take back control with these steps:

  1. Access the Companion App Settings: Open the app linked to your fridge (e.g., Samsung SmartThings, LG ThinQ).
  2. Navigate to Privacy & Permissions: Look for sections labeled “Data Collection,” “Personalization,” or “Advertising.”
  3. Disable Personalized Recommendations: Turn off features like “Tailored Recipes” or “Usage Analytics.”
  4. Revoke Third-Party Access: Check for integrations with services like Google Assistant, Amazon Alexa, or grocery delivery apps. Remove any you don’t actively use.
  5. Reset Usage History: Some apps allow you to clear your interaction history, which resets algorithmic learning.
  6. Enable Two-Factor Authentication: Add an extra layer of security to prevent unauthorized access.
  7. Monitor Network Activity: Use your router’s admin panel to see how often the fridge communicates with external servers.
Tip: Consider placing your smart fridge on a separate guest Wi-Fi network to limit its access to other devices in your home.

Are Manufacturers Listening?

Consumer backlash over opaque data practices has prompted some improvements. In 2024, Whirlpool introduced a “Privacy First” mode on select models, which keeps all recipe processing on-device and disables cloud syncing unless manually enabled. Similarly, LG updated its privacy dashboard to show users exactly which data points are being collected and why.

Still, progress is uneven. Many brands continue to prioritize feature development over transparency. A survey by Consumer Reports revealed that only 32% of smart appliance owners felt confident they understood how their data was used.

FAQ

Can my smart fridge listen to conversations in the kitchen?

Most smart fridges do not have always-on microphones. However, some models activate voice assistants (like Alexa or Google Assistant) when a button is pressed. These recordings may be stored and reviewed for quality assurance unless disabled in settings.

Is it safe to store my grocery list on a smart fridge?

It depends on your threat model. Basic lists are low risk, but if your list includes items like pregnancy tests, medications, or specialty dietary products, consider the potential for inference by third parties. For sensitive purchases, use offline methods.

Will turning off recipe suggestions affect other smart features?

Not necessarily. You can usually disable specific features like recipe recommendations while keeping others (e.g., calendar sync, photo display) active. Check your app’s feature toggles for granular control.
